Back to the topic of Godzilla's design, after seeing the scanned pictures of the Ghido-Goji (as it's called by fans) from GvsKG, from another thread, I am convinced, more than ever, that a CGI version of this great suit would be perfect for the Legendary production. I mean, it's beautiful, majestic, intelligent-looking, and strong. If I had a vote, design-wise, this suit would get mine.
